M, Inc. has sales of $4,000,000, cost of goods sold is 50% of sales, other operating expenses are $600,000, depreciation expense is $100,000, the tax rate is 25%, the dividend payout is 50% of net income, and the company has 500,000 shares outstanding.
What are the earnings per share?
